The Echoes of the Forgotten: A Haunting Reunion

The sun dipped below the horizon, casting a golden hue over the dilapidated mansion that had once been the pride of the town. The Haunted Museum, as it was now known, stood as a testament to the eerie legends that had grown around it. Its creaking windows and peeling paint whispered tales of the past, but none as haunting as the one that brought Eliza back to its doorstep.

Eliza had spent her childhood in the mansion, its walls echoing with laughter and the sound of her mother's piano. But as she grew older, the laughter faded, replaced by the silence of a home that seemed to hold its breath. Her parents had been the museum's curators, and Eliza had spent countless hours exploring its dark corners, the attic filled with dusty relics and the basement a labyrinth of forgotten secrets.

Now, years later, Eliza had returned. The museum had been closed for years, a victim of time and neglect. But the memory of her parents' passion for the supernatural had never left her. She had always felt a strange connection to the place, as if it were a part of her soul.

The air was thick with anticipation as Eliza stepped through the creaking front door. The once vibrant museum was now a shadow of its former self, the once grand foyer now a dimly lit space filled with cobwebs and dust. She moved cautiously, her footsteps echoing through the empty halls.

As she reached the second floor, the sound of a piano filled the air. Eliza's heart skipped a beat. She had not heard that sound in years. She followed the music to the old study, where her mother had once played. The door creaked open, revealing a room untouched by time.

The piano was still there, its keys covered in dust, but the music was real. Eliza approached the instrument, her fingers tracing the keys. The melody was haunting, a mix of beauty and sorrow. She felt a shiver run down her spine, as if the room itself were alive.

Suddenly, the music stopped. Eliza turned to see a figure standing in the doorway. She gasped, recognizing her mother, who had passed away years ago. "Mom?" she whispered, her voice trembling.

The figure stepped forward, her eyes filled with tears. "Eliza, my dear," she said, her voice echoing through the room. "I've been waiting for you."

Eliza's heart raced. "How is this possible?" she asked, her voice barely above a whisper.

Her mother smiled, her eyes twinkling with a mischief that Eliza had never seen. "The museum has always been a part of us," she explained. "It's a bridge between worlds, a place where the living and the dead can meet."

Eliza's mind raced. She remembered the stories her parents had told her about the museum's history, how it had been built on the site of an old, abandoned mansion. The original owners had been a wealthy family, but their fortune had been cursed, and they had all died mysteriously.

Her mother continued, "Your father and I were drawn to the museum because of its connection to the past. We wanted to preserve the stories, to keep the memories alive."

Eliza's eyes filled with tears. "But why am I here now?"

Her mother sighed. "The time has come for you to face your family's past. The curse is still active, and it's time for it to be broken."

Eliza felt a sense of dread. She knew what this meant. She had to confront the truth about her family's history, the truth that had been hidden from her all these years.

Her mother reached out and took her hand. "You have the strength to do this, Eliza. You are the key to breaking the curse."

Eliza nodded, her resolve strengthening. She knew this was her destiny, to face the past and free her family from the curse that had haunted them for generations.

As she left the study, the music started again, a haunting melody that seemed to guide her through the museum's dark corridors. She knew that her journey had only just begun, and that the Haunted Museum was about to reveal its deepest secrets.

Eliza's return to the Haunted Museum would not only uncover the truth about her family's past but also force her to confront her own fears and face the ghosts that had been lingering in the shadows of her memory. The echoes of the forgotten would soon resound through the halls, and Eliza would be the one to silence them forever.
